Five New-To-Me Authors I Read in 2022



This is a Top Ten Tuesday topic I look forward to every year! It's fun to talk about which new authors crossed my reading path. While I did read more than five new-to-me authors last year, these were the ones who really stood out. They're listed below in alphabetical order by last name.

Kate Angelo Kate Angelo
I highly recommend Kate's debut for fans of romantic suspense. I also appreciate her as a member of my local ACFW chapter!

Hannah Currie Hannah Currie
The beautiful covers of this Australian author's books have long drawn me, and I finally got to read one! It was excellent.

Joanna Davidson Politano Joanna Davidson Politano
After finally trying one of Politano's historical suspense books, I was hooked! I read three of hers and can't wait to read more.

Toni Shiloh Toni Shiloh
Toni is another author who has been on my radar for a while, and I was happy to read this book, which later won the Christy Amplify Award.

Janyre Tromp Janyre Tromp
Here's another historical suspense author whose debut book will leave you questioning reality as it deals with tough subjects.
